GERD Questions and Answers 
 
100%Pass 
 
The nurse is assessing a patient with a history of gastroesophageal reflux disease (GERD). 
Which assessment finding should the nurse identify that requires immediate intervention? 
 
Use of over-the-counter antacids 
Epigastric tenderness 
Atypical chest pain 
Dyspepsia Atypical chest pain 
 
Rationale: Atypical chest pain requires immediate intervention as it can be cardiac-related.

GERD QUESTIONS AND ANSWERS 
 
RATED A+ 
 
Physiologic process of effortless movement of gastric contents into the esophagus. This process 
happens to all. 
Pathological is when this process causes damage to the esophagus, oropharynx, larynx or 
respiratory tree. GERD 
 
Hiatal hernia is a condition that makes patient more susceptible to ____ GERD 
 
Atypical or Extra Esophageal symptoms of GERD? Chest pain Dental erosions 
Asthma/Cough
